What are some of the reasons that a vehicle will not start in park but can sometimes get the car to crank if the gear shifter is moved through the gears. Transmission was recently replaced. The only problem that I could think of is the Neutral safety switch needing adjustment or replacement. Beyond that I am lost.

You already have the right answer. They use "range sensors" now. I've heard stories about people taking some of them apart and cleaning the sliding contact with success but some are sealed.
